6a22d77ddf034bc4e35b1d54 Challenge 347: Game Theory 28 challenge-347

--description--

Given two equal length strings representing two players' strategies for a game, return the scores as an array [player1, player2].

  • The given strings will only contain one of two letters: "C" (cooperate) or "D" (defect).
  • Each character represents one round, scored as follows:
    • If both players cooperate, each scores 3.
    • If both players defect, each scores 1.
    • If one player defects and the other cooperates, the defector scores 5 and the cooperator scores 0.

--solutions--

function playGame(p1, p2) {
  let scores = [0, 0];

  for (let i = 0; i < p1.length; i++) {
    if (p1[i] === 'C' && p2[i] === 'C') {
      scores[0] += 3; scores[1] += 3;
    } else if (p1[i] === 'D' && p2[i] === 'D') {
      scores[0] += 1; scores[1] += 1;
    } else if (p1[i] === 'D' && p2[i] === 'C') {
      scores[0] += 5; scores[1] += 0;
    } else {
      scores[0] += 0; scores[1] += 5;
    }
  }

  return scores;
}
